Marinescene Salary

As of April 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Marinescene in the United States is $75,798.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$36. Salaries at Marinescene typically range from $66,599 to $86,235 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near Washington?

Understanding the cost of living near Washington is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Marinescene.
Washington D.C.'s Cost of Living Index is approximately 148.7 (48.7% more expensive than US average). Nation's capital, very high housing costs, extensive public transit (WMATA), high overall expenses.
